English Language Versions

KJV   Thus ye shall be filled at my table with horses and chariots, with mighty men, and with all men of war, saith the Lord GOD.
KJVP   Thus ye shall be filled H7646 at H5921 my table H7979 with horses H5483 and chariots, H7393 with mighty men, H1368 and with all H3605 men H376 of war, H4421 saith H5002 the Lord H136 GOD. H3069
YLT   And ye have been satisfied at My table with horse and rider, Mighty man, and every man of war, An affirmation of the Lord Jehovah.
ASV   And ye shall be filled at my table with horses and chariots, with mighty men, and with all men of war, saith the Lord Jehovah.
WEB   You shall be filled at my table with horses and chariots, with mighty men, and with all men of war, says the Lord Yahweh.
RV   And ye shall be filled at my table with horses and chariots, with mighty men, and with all men of war, saith the Lord GOD.
NET   You will fill up at my table with horses and charioteers, with warriors and all the soldiers,' declares the sovereign LORD.
ERVEN   You will have plenty of meat to eat at my table. There will be horses and chariot drivers, powerful soldiers, and all the other fighting men.'" This is what the Lord God said.
